1 Plan Your Video Before You Edit
Before you even think about hitting that record button, it’s essential to have a clear plan for your video Start by outlining the main points you want to cover, creating a shot list, and deciding on the overall tone and style you want to convey Having a well-thought-out plan will make the editing process much smoother and help you stay focused on your goals.
2 Use the Right Editing Software
When it comes to editing videos for YouTube, having the right tools is crucial There are many editing software options available, ranging from beginner-friendly to more advanced programs Some popular choices include Adobe Premiere Pro, Final Cut Pro X, and DaVinci Resolve Depending on your skill level and budget, choose a software that best suits your needs and allows you to create the quality content you envision.
3 Start with a Strong Opening
One of the most effective ways to grab viewers’ attention is by starting your video with a strong opening Whether it’s a catchy intro, an interesting hook, or a teaser of what’s to come, make sure to capture your audience’s interest right from the start This will keep viewers engaged and encourage them to watch the rest of your video.
4 Keep it Engaging
When editing your videos for YouTube, it’s essential to keep the content engaging and dynamic Be sure to include a mix of shots, transitions, music, and effects to maintain viewers’ interest throughout the video Avoid long periods of talking or static shots, as this can lead to viewer disengagement Experiment with different editing techniques to find what works best for your style and content.
5 Pay Attention to Audio

Additionally, pay attention to levels, EQ, and editing out any unwanted sounds or interruptions Good audio can make or break a video, so always strive for crisp and clear sound.
6 Keep it Concise
In today’s fast-paced world, viewers have short attention spans and are quick to click away if a video becomes too long or drawn out When editing your videos for YouTube, aim to keep them concise and to the point Cut out any unnecessary or repetitive content, and focus on delivering your message in a clear and succinct manner This will help retain viewers’ attention and increase the likelihood of them watching your videos to the end.
7 Add Graphics and Text
Graphics and text can be powerful tools to enhance your videos and convey information in a visually appealing way Consider adding lower thirds, text overlays, animations, and other graphics to emphasize key points, provide context, or showcase your branding Just be sure not to overdo it, as too many graphics can be distracting and detract from the overall viewing experience.
8 Utilize Color Correction and Filters
Color correction and filters can help give your videos a professional and polished look Experiment with adjusting brightness, contrast, saturation, and color temperature to enhance the overall visual appeal of your content Filters can also help establish a consistent aesthetic and tone for your videos, making them more visually appealing and memorable to viewers.
9 Test, Learn, and Improve
The best way to edit videos for YouTube is through practice and experimentation Don’t be afraid to try new techniques, tools, and styles to see what works best for your content Analyze the performance of your videos, gather feedback from viewers, and use that information to improve and refine your editing skills Remember, editing is an ongoing process, so continue to learn and grow as a creator.
